The latest numbers of confirmed and presumptive COVID-19 cases in Canada as of March 11, 2020:

— Ontario: 42 confirmed

— British Columbia: 46 confirmed, including 1 death

— Alberta: 19 confirmed

— Quebec: 8 confirmed

— New Brunswick: 1 presumptive

— Canadians quarantined at CFB Trenton: 1 confirmed

— Total: 117
